免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

手机调用开发打包app

标题:使用手机调用开发打包制作自己的App:基础原理与详细介绍

在过去的时光里,应用程序必须通过笔记本电脑或者PC电脑上的IDE(集成开发环境)来进行开发和打包。但如今随着科技的飞速发展和互联网资源的充实,我们甚至可以在手机上完成从代码编写到打包发布的整个开发过程。本文将详细介绍手机调用开发打包App的原理和怎样利用手机完成App开发。

一、手机开发App的基础原理

手机开发App的核心就是实现移动设备上的代码编辑、调试、构建和打包的功能。为此,我们需要一个适用于手机操作系统的集成开发环境(IDE)。这种移动IDE在手机上提供了诸多功能,如代码编辑器、版本控制、项目管理、调试工具等。而实现这一切的关键在于对整个App开发过程的云端支持。

云端开发支持环境(例如:Monaca、Appgyver)使得开发者无需在自己的设备上安装任何额外的软件,我们可以将代码和项目资源存储在云端,实现多台设备之间的同步,并通过这些IDE提供的API接口,实现移动设备和云端之间的实时通讯。这样一来,在手机上进行开发、打包和发布App就成为了可能。

二、详细介绍:如何在手机上开发打包App

1.选择合适的移动开发环境(IDE)

要在手机上进行App开发,你首先需要选择一个适用于手机操作系统的集成开发环境。目前市面上有许多移动IDE(如AIDE、PhoneGap、Dcoder等)可供选择,根据自己的需求和编程语言偏好,挑选一个最适合自己的移动开发工具。

2.创建新项目

在安装好移动开发环境后,第一步是创建一个新项目。你需要为你的项目取个名字,并选择App的模板。这些模板通常包括基础框架和一些预定义的代码结构,可以帮助你快速启动新项目。

3.编写代码与设计UI

使用提供的代码编辑器来编写应用程序的逻辑和功能。例如,创建按钮、输入框、图片等用户界面元素,编写事件处理函数等。你还可以使用集成的UI设计器将各种UI元素组织成一个美观的界面。

4.测试与调试

在开发过程中,你需要不断地进行测试,以确保应用程序功能的正确性。移动IDE通常具备实时预览功能,开发者可以随时查看对应用的更改如何影响到实际的界面。

5.打包构建

当你觉得应用程序的开发已经完成,可以选择将其构建成一个独立的App。打包过程会将所有源代码、资源文件和框架捆绑为一个可以在目标操作系统上运行的App。

6.发布App

最后一步就是将打包好的应用程序发布到对应的应用商店,如Google Play商店或者App Store。你还可以选择在个人网站上分享你的作品。

总之,在手机上完成App的开发、打包和发布是一个具有挑战性但非常有趣的过程。熟能生巧,只要多加练习,你会发现手机App开发的乐趣无穷。现在就开始吧!


相关知识:
网站打包成应用程序
网站打包成应用程序是一种将现有的网站内容转换为独立应用程序的方法,使用户能够在各种设备(如智能手机、平板电脑和台式机)上以原生应用的形式访问这些内容。将网站打包成应用程序的方法有很多,包括使用混合应用框架(如PhoneGap, Cordova和Ionic)
2023-05-12
网页打包工具j
在互联网的世界里,网页是通过 HTML、CSS、JavaScript等各种前端技术构建的。随着前端技术的发展,一个网站的资源文件往往非常庞大,包括各种样式、脚本、图片等相关资源。因此,管理、优化和打包这些文件变得尤为重要。在这篇文章中,我将为你介绍一个强大
2023-05-12
内嵌的网页打包成app
在当今技术日新月异的时代,移动设备逐渐成为人们获取信息、娱乐和沟通的重要工具。伴随着移动互联网的高速发展,APP应用群雄逐鹿,繁荣蓬勃。然而,开发一款原生应用并非易事,对开发者而言,不仅需要掌握不同平台的开发技能,还需要投入大量时间和精力。为了解决这个问题
2023-05-12
将web网站打包为app
将Web网站打包为App(详细介绍)在互联网快速发展的时代,越来越多的人和企业都希望自己的在线服务能够更方便地触达用户。一个很好的方式就是将自己的网站打包成一个App,让用户更容易地通过手机设备使用。在这篇文章中,我将向您详细介绍如何将Web网站打包成Ap
2023-05-12
个人app制作免费平台
在互联网逐渐融入我们日常生活的时代,拥有一个APP成为了很多人的愿望。APP作为现在用户与企业、公司等进行产品展示、信息交流的主要手段,同样也符合个人品牌推广及价值体现,因此,许多个人致力于探寻免费制作APP的方法。本文将详细介绍三个常见的免费APP制作平
2023-05-12
安卓项目生成apk
当我们谈论生成安卓项目的 APK 文件时,我们实际上是在谈论编译、构建和打包 Android 应用程序。本文将详细介绍生成 APK 的过程,以便初学者更好地理解 Android 应用开发的工作原理。1. 导言安卓项目生成 APK 的过程实际上涉及到三个主要
2023-05-12
windowsapk打包工具
Title: Windows APK打包工具:原理与详细介绍**引言**随着移动互联网的快速发展,安卓系统逐渐成为了智能手机市场的主导,安卓应用的开发与分发也越来越受到关注。而开发好的应用如何打包成安装包(APK)供用户安装使用,就成为了开发者面临的重要问
2023-05-12
webappapk
WebApp APK是一种将Web应用程序封装成原生Android应用的技术。通过WebApp APK,开发人员可以快速地将他们的Web应用程序发布到Android平台,而无需为各种移动设备编写、测试和维护原生应用程序代码。这种技术具有很多显著的优点,例如
2023-05-12
app内嵌网站套壳
App内嵌网站套壳,即将一个网站(通常为移动端的网站)嵌入到一个原生APP中,使得用户在使用APP时,对于内部的网站可以无缝地访问。这种模式在互联网领域非常常见,尤其对于一些中小型企业和个人开发者而言,其成本效益很高。本篇文章将主要围绕app内嵌网站套壳的
2023-05-12
app打包路径
在移动应用开发的过程中,经常需要将应用进行打包,这样才能生成用户可以安装和使用的文件。打包路径是指从源代码到可运行移动应用的转换过程。本文将详细介绍移动应用打包路径的原理和整个过程。当开发移动应用时,我们首先需要明确开发平台,如 Android 或 iOS
2023-05-12
androidapp打包apk
标题:Android应用打包及APK原理详细介绍随着智能手机的普及,Android应用越来越受到广泛关注。如何将自己的创意和想法制作成APP,是很多开发者和初学者关心的话题。本文将从原理和详细介绍入手,帮助大家更好地了解Android应用打包及APK的相关
2023-05-12
android代码打包成一个apk
在 Android 开发过程中,我们编写了许多功能丰富的代码,但是如果想将它们分发给用户,我们需要将这些代码打包成一个 APK 文件。本篇文章将详细介绍 Android 代码打包成 APK 的原理及过程。首先,我们需要明确什么是 APK 文件。APK(An
2023-05-12